Port vpřed je Java aplikace, která vám dává možnost otevřít tunely mezi místním počítačem a vzdáleným ssh server. S Port dopředu, tunely mohou být vytvořeny jak místní nebo vzdálené.
Příklady:
1. Otevřete místní tunel dosáhnout vzdálené databázi MySQL
- Vaše aplikace potřebuje připojit ke vzdálenému databázovému serveru (MySQL například), ale databázový server (remote.server.example) není nakonfigurován tak, aby vystavit mysql k internetu přímo.
- Port vpřed se otevře místní port (3306), a přesměrovat připojení k remote.server.example ssh server
- Remote.server.example ssh server se připojí k němu je místní MySQL server
2. Otevřete místní tunel používat odstranit VNC desktop
- Chcete-li se připojit k domácí počítač, který má VNC server, ale z práce, firewall blokuje VNC připojení (zpravidla na portu 5901)
- Pokud máte ssh server doma, můžete jej použít jako most k připojení ke klientovi ve vaší domácnosti:
Vaše pozice internet váš linux ssh server - >>
- >> Nacházíte se klient s VNC (192.168.0.40)
aktualizace Office
internet>
3. Otevřete dálkový tunel pilotovat vzdálený Linux Server non dosažitelné přes internet
V tomto příkladu vytvoříte vzdálenou tunel, bude to dát vzdálené muže připojit a dostat vás.
Použil jsem tento příklad, pokud mám pilotovat vzdáleného PC, ale to pc nemá statickou IP adresu, nebo je za firewallem
Dobrým řešením je aktivovat portu vpřed na PC, které mají být pilotovaný a připojit jej k serveru můžeme přistupovat.
PC 1 (bude pilotně) - |||| - firewall ----- ----- internet přístupný-server
Instalace:
Ujistěte se, že java je ve vašem classpath
tar zxvf portforward.tar.gz
CD PortForward
sh run_linux.sh
Požadavky na :
- Java SE Development Kit
Komentáře nebyl nalezen